Dallas Mavericks Deal Boban Marjanovic To The Rockets for Christian Wood

The 2022 NBA Finals haven’t even ended yet, and we already have our first off-season trade. Can I even call it an off-season trade? Well, that’ll be a discussion for a different time. For now, we’re focusing on the trade between the Mavericks and the Rockets, which mostly saw Christian Wood move to Dallas. In return, the Rockets received Boban Marjanovic, Marquese Chriss, Trey Burke, Sterling Brown, and the 26th overall pick in the 2022 NBA draft.

Christian Wood saw a bit of regression this season compared to his numbers from 2020-21, but he is still a top 10 center in the league and stands to be a centerpiece for this Mavericks team. Him and Luke Doncic can create their own “big three” if they manage to land one more big talent, and the Mavericks could be on their way to the finals in no time.
